Throughout the last year I've been getting my little red disability scooter out of it's little garage the lazy way .. just opening the doors enough to drag out the scooter and not bothering to lift back the heavy top flap ...

I have to reach quite far into the garage .. and a few days ago over the weekend I felt my fingers brush against something white and sticky ... so I thought when I get back I'd sweep the inside of the little garage out ..

When I got back ... I duly got my brush ... lifted open the heavy flap .. and half way up I saw ... a MONSTER .... and then it started dashing to and fro in it's MASSIVE web ... I was struck immovable in utter terror ... just my eyes darting to and fro watching the spider scurrying about ..

Apparently I must have screamed blue murder as my neighbour came rushing out .. dashed up .. grabbed me ... and dragged me away from the garage ... white as a sheet all I could do was point .. and whisper .. spider ... big ...

She went to get rid of the spider and then shouted ... eeeeekkkkk .... next thing her husband was there with us .. I was stammering spspspider at him .. and she was yelling .. whack it ... for goodness sakes whack it .... he walked over .. took a look and immediately turned round saying .. not so bloomin' likely .. I'm not going near that ...

By now we'd all made such a commotion that another neighbour had come out ... she ran in to fetch a long handled brush ... took aim .. and gave it a massive swipe ... dam* near flattened the garage .. she completely missed the spider which shot up into the air with the force of the rebound ... and flippin' hurtled directly towards all of us ... YIKES ...

We RAN ... all of us .... I tell you that's the fastest I'd moved for a couple of years .. the spider .. no doubt winded and disorientated started crawling in circles ... by now I'm moaning incomprehensibly ... the first neighbour is in tears of laughter .... and in amongst all that confusion a thrush shot down out of the tree and after a bit of a tussle snaffled the spider straight down it's gullet ... did a flippin' poop on my concrete and shot off again ...!!

My very kind neighbour (second one, hubby to 1st neighbour to arrive) ... brought me out a drop of Brandy ... said I'd looked shocked enough to need it ... then I was told to come in and sit down .. while they swept out the garage for me and got rid of all the web ...

Thank heavens for good neighbours ... that spider was absolutely HUGE .. without any exaggeration it would have easily covered a saucer ... and I'd been reaching into my garage literally inches from it's web for weeks and weeks ...

I now have an anti-spider spray that I swhoosh into the little scooter garage once a week .. I never want to find a monster spider that big again!
